Create a New Scenario to Connect JobNimbus and Linear
In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step
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a JobNimbus,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, JobNimbus or Linear will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find JobNimbus or Linear,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Authenticate Linear
Now, click the Linear node and select the connection option. This can be an OAuth2 connection or an API key, which you can obtain in your Linear settings. Authentication allows you to use Linear through Latenode.

Save and Activate the Scenario
After configuring JobNimbus, Linear,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.
Test the Scenario
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the JobNimbus and Linear integ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between JobNimbus and Linear (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Are there any limitations to the JobNimbus and Linear integration on Latenode?
While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:
- Historical data migration might require custom scripting.
- Complex JobNimbus custom fields may need specific mapping.
- Rate limits of JobNimbus and Linear APIs may affect high-volume workflows.
